Emission and Control of Trace Elements from Coal-Derived Gas
Streams presents an up-to-date and focused analysis on Trace
element (TEs) emissions and control strategies during coal
utilization. This book provides insights into how TE's in coal are
distributed from different coal-forming periods, coal ranks and
coal-bearing regions. As the emission and control of TEs during
coal utilization are a significant concern, this book introduces
TEs in coal and pollution in an accessible way before discussing
why they occur and how they are distributed during various stages
of coal forming, also considering various regions and countries.
Specific types of TEs in relation to partition in coal combustion,
coal fires, gasification and coal feed furnace are then analyzed,
providing the reader with practical knowledge to apply to their own
research or projects. This book is an essential reference for
energy engineers researching and working in coal technology, with a
specific focus on emission control, as well as graduate students
and researchers in energy engineering, environmental, thermal and
chemical engineering who have an interest in trace element emission
and control from coal utilization.
